+Patch 8.1.0301
+Problem: GTK: Input method popup displayed on wrong screen.
+Solution: Add the screen position offset. (Ken Takata, closes #3268)
+Files: src/gui_beval.c, src/gui_gtk_x11.c, src/mbyte.c,
+ src/proto/gui_gtk_x11.pro
